B. Metzler seel. Sohn & Co. AG purchased a new position in Deckers Outdoor Corporation (NYSE:DECK - Free Report) in the 2nd qu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or purchased 12,525 shares of the textile maker's stock, valued at approximately $1,244,000.

Several other hedge funds and other institutional investors have also made changes to their positions in the stock. BlackRock Inc. bought a new stake in Deckers Outdoor in the 2nd quarter worth approximately $1,343,613,000. Federated Hermes Inc. lifted its holdings in shares of Deckers Outdoor by 374.1% in the 4th quarter. Federated Hermes Inc. now owns 3,149,719 shares of the textile maker's stock worth $326,531,000 after acquiring an additional 2,485,338 shares during the last quarter. Invesco Ltd. lifted its stake in Deckers Outdoor by 0.5% in the fourth quarter. Invesco Ltd. now owns 2,752,772 shares of the textile maker's stock worth $285,380,000 after purchasing an additional 12,350 shares during the last quarter. AQR Capital Management LLC boosted its holdings in Deckers Outdoor by 340.5% during the 4th quarter. AQR Capital Management LLC now owns 2,633,353 shares of the textile maker's stock valued at $273,000,000 after acquiring an additional 2,035,517 shares during the period. Finally, Norges Bank purchased a new stake in shares of Deckers Outdoor during the fourth quarter valued at $252,729,000. Institutional investors own 97.79% of the company's stock.

Analyst Ratings Changes

Several research analysts recently issued reports on DECK shares. Truist Financial dropped their price objective on Deckers Outdoor from $125.00 to $105.00 and set a "buy" rating on the stock in a research note on Friday, July 24th. Argus set a $128.00 target price on shares of Deckers Outdoor in a research report on Friday, May 29th. Needham & Company LLC lowered their price target on Deckers Outdoor from $138.00 to $125.00 and set a "buy" rating for the company in a report on Friday, July 24th. Stifel Nicolaus set a $133.00 price objective on shares of Deckers Outdoor and gave the stock a "buy" rating in a research note on Friday, July 24th. Finally, Wells Fargo & Company reiterated an "underweight" rating and issued a $85.00 target price on shares of Deckers Outdoor in a research report on Friday, July 24th. Nine research anal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, thirteen have given a Hold rating and two have given a Sell rating to the company's stock. According to MarketBeat, the stock presently has an average rating of "Hold" and a consensus price target of $117.16.

Deckers Outdoor Stock Down 0.2%

Shares of Deckers Outdoor stock opened at $91.50 on Monday. The firm has a market cap of $12.46 billion, a PE ratio of 12.98, a P/E/G ratio of 1.71 and a beta of 1.17. The business has a 50-day moving average price of $101.17 and a 200 day moving average price of $104.96. Deckers Outdoor Corporation has a twelve month low of $78.91 and a twelve month high of $125.45.

Deckers Outdoor (NYSE:DECK -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, July 23rd. The textile maker reported $0.94 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$0.88 by $0.06. The firm had revenue of $1.02 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.02 billion. Deckers Outdoor had a return on equity of 41.51% and a net margin of 18.54%.The business's revenue was up 5.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$0.93 EPS. Deckers Outdoor has set its FY 2027 guidance at 7.350-7.500 EPS. On average, sell-side analysts expect that Deckers Outdoor Corporation will post 7.5 EPS for the current year.

Deckers Outdoor Corporation is a global designer, marketer and distributor of footwear, apparel and accessories. The company's product portfolio includes well‐known brands such as UGG, HOKA, Teva, Sanuk and Koolaburra by UGG, spanning a range of lifestyle, performance and outdoor categories. Deckers leverages a blend of proprietary manufacturing, strategic brand storytelling and direct‐to‐consumer retail to serve both fashion‐focused and performance‐oriented customers.
